If your cat is trying to urinate but unable to, or if he is straining to urinate but produces very little urine, take him to the vet immediately. This is often a sign of a life-threatening emergency. She has been a vet since 1999.Some vets will ask to see your dog at the end of the 30-day wait period, others may have a different schedule or may not want to see your dog until the recommended time for heartworm testing, 9 months later.
